Matthew is shy. Matthew doesn't talk a lot. Matthew decided he'd speak into his phone early in the morning. Will anyone listen? Will anyone care? Who the heck is Will? Anyway, Matthew has recently relocated himself, his wife, their cat and dog to Costa Rica. That should definitely give Matthew something to talk about.
